Christ Church College

Step into the majestic Christ Church College, established by Cardinal Wolsey in 1525. This grand institution boasts an impressive Great Hall, where Harry Potter's Hogwarts scenes were filmed, and the awe-inspiring Tom Quad, a serene courtyard surrounded by ancient buildings. Don't miss the Cathedral, with its soaring spire and elaborate Gothic architecture, which serves as the college chapel.

The Ashmolean Museum

Indulge in a feast for the senses at the Ashmolean Museum, a treasure trove of art and artifacts from around the globe. Its vast collection spans centuries and civilizations, featuring masterpieces by renowned artists such as Raphael, Titian, and Picasso. Immerse yourself in the wonders of ancient Egypt, marvel at the intricate sculptures of Greece, and admire the exquisite ceramics from China.

The Sheldonian Theatre

Prepare to be captivated by the grandeur of the Sheldonian Theatre, a masterpiece of Baroque architecture designed by Christopher Wren. This historic venue hosts prestigious university ceremonies, including the annual graduation ceremonies in full academic regalia. Marvel at its painted ceilings adorned with allegorical figures and soak up the atmosphere of centuries-old tradition.

The Oxford Botanic Garden

Escape the hustle and bustle in the tranquil embrace of the Oxford Botanic Garden. Founded in the 17th century, this lush sanctuary is a living museum of plants and flowers. Wander through its themed gardens, marvel at exotic species in the glasshouses, and enjoy the serene beauty of the arboretum. Discover the wonders of the natural world and recharge your spirit amidst the vibrant flora.

The Covered Market

Explore the vibrant Covered Market, a bustling hub of local vendors and independent businesses. Browse a wide array of fresh produce, artisanal cheeses, and delectable treats. Interact with friendly stallholders and soak up the lively atmosphere of this beloved market, which has been a focal point of Oxford life for centuries.
